Title: Community Health Worker - CHW

Supervisor(s): Practice Manager

Department: Medical Services

FLSA Status: Non-Exempt

Effective Date: February 1, 2017

Job Summary

The Community Health Worker (CHW) will work closely with providers, primary care teams, outreach teams, and other agencies to improve patient care and outcomes. The CHW, serves as an advocate a bridge between the community and the health care, government and social service systems.

Duties and Responsibilities

  1. Helping patients develop their capacity and access to resources, including health insurance, food, housing, transportation, quality care and health information.
  2. Ensuring that culturally diverse populations and underserved communities receive the proper medical attention.
  3. Be an integral part in coordinating and facilitating the organizations patient transportation services.
  4. Facilitating communication and client empowerment in interactions with health care/social service systems.
  5. Helping health care and social service systems become culturally relevant and responsive to their service population.
  6. Linking patients to health care/social service resources.
  7. Develop outreach to migrant population in SHS service areas.
  8. Convey the purposes and services of the health center to the population.
  9. Help patients develop health management plans and goals.
  10. Follow-up with health management/care plans with both patients and providers.
  11. Coach patients in effective management of their chronic health conditions and self-care.
  12. Assist patients in understanding care plans and instructions.
  13. Work collaboratively and effectively within a team.
  14. Establish positive, supportive relationships with participants and provide feedback.
  15. Help patients in utilizing resources, including scheduling appointments, and assisting with completion of applications for programs for which they may be eligible.
  16. Assist patients in accessing health related services, including but not limited to: obtaining a medical home, providing instruction on appropriate use of medical home, overcoming barriers to obtaining needed medical care and social services.
  17. Facilitate communication and coordinate services between providers.
  18. Motivate patients to be active, engaged participants in their health.
  19. Building and maintain positive working relationships with the patients, providers, nurse case managers, supervisors and office staff.
  20. Continuously expand knowledge and understanding of community resources, services and programs provided.
  21. Provide information in a manner culturally and linguistically appropriate to the needs of the population being served.
  22. Work with prescription assistance programs and 340B pharmacies to assist patients get needed medications.
  23. Provide referrals to needed services such as transportation, housing, child advocacy, dental, substance abuse, health education, nutrition counseling, food banks, and employment assistance.
  24. Educate and assist families in applying for social services programs such as insurance (Medicaid and others), utilities programs, child care, etc.
  25. Record and maintain documentation concerning assistance provided to patients and others for reporting purposes.
  26. Assist in coordination of transportation services.
  27. Other duties as assigned.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

Required

  • Maintain patient confidentiality at all times
  • Be courteous and respectful to patients and co-workers at all times
  • Ability to work effectively with providers, staff, and third-party payors
  • Ability to work independently, establish priorities, and coordinate work activities
  • Ability to work under pressure
  • Ability to use good judgment to accomplish goals
  • Ability to identify and access resources
  • Ability to communicate effectively with a diverse group of individuals
  • Knowledge of the community/population served
  • Ability to “empower” patients – identify problems and resources to help them solve problems themselves

Credentials and Experience

Required

  • High School Diploma or GED
  • 2+ years of experience in one or more of the following areas: communications, outreach, education and training, healthcare
  • General knowledge of patient health technologies (e.g., electronic health record) and ability to explain it to others

Preferred

  • Outreach: 2 years
  • Communications: 2 years
  • Electronic Medical Records: 2 years
  • Medical interpretation certification

Special Requirements

Requires sitting, standing and walking for extensive periods of time. Requires working under stressful conditions or working irregular hours. Requires frequent exposure to communicable diseases, body fluids, toxic substances, medicinal preparations and other conditions common to a clinic environment. The employee frequently is required to reach with hands and arms.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us. Ability to work with a moderate noise level in the work environment is required.
